SSL/TLS certificates secure your website by encrypting data between your visitors and your server. They also display the padlock icon in browsers, reassuring visitors that your site is safe. WebDaddy.Pro makes enabling SSL/TLS simple.
Step 1: Log in to Your Client Area
-
Go to the Client Login.
-
Enter your credentials to access your hosting dashboard.
Step 2: Access SSL/TLS Settings
-
From the Client Area, go to Services → My Services.
-
Select your hosting plan.
-
In the service dashboard, click SSL/TLS Certificates.
Step 3: Enable Free SSL (Let’s Encrypt)
-
Click Issue Certificate.
-
Select the domain(s) you want to secure.
-
Confirm and apply the certificate.
-
Within a few minutes, SSL/TLS will be active.
Step 4: Force HTTPS (Optional but Recommended)
-
In your hosting dashboard, go to Hosting Settings.
-
Enable Permanent SEO‑safe 301 Redirect from HTTP to HTTPS.
-
Save changes.
This ensures all visitors are redirected to the secure version of your site.
Tip: If you prefer a premium SSL certificate (e.g., EV or Wildcard SSL), you can purchase one from WebDaddy.Pro and install it through the same SSL/TLS section.
